Vibropower
Vibropower: the obscure and generally thinly traded manufacturer and seller of portable generators has been seeing rising share price and volume since mid Jul.
The stock extends the bullish momentum today, +8.3% at $0.065, possibly benefiting from positive spillover sentiment in the sector.
Yday, XMH acquired Mech-Power Generator for $17.4m, in its largest acquisition since IPO. The acquisition multiple of ~5x P/E, 3.9x P/B, suggests that Vibropower's valuation at 9.6x P/E, 1x P/B isn't expensive.
Over the past three years, bottom line has been steadily improving, with dividends keeping pace.
The company declared a surprise dividend of 0.15 cts in the latest 1H13 results, which will lift trailing yield to 8.2%.
